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b boneless skinless chicken breasts
  • 8 oz penne or rigatoni pasta
  • ½ cup sun-dried tomatoes
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 3 cloves garlic
  • 2 tablespoon olive oil
  • Salt and freshly ground black pepper

Instructions

  1. Season chicken cutlets with salt and pepper.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ium-high heat and sear the chicken until golden, about 3-4 minutes per side. Remove and keep warm.
  2. Boil salted water in a pot and cook pasta according to package instructions until al dente; reserve ½ cup pasta water before draining.
  3. In the same skillet, add more olive oil and sauté minced garlic until fragrant. Stir in sun-dried tomatoes for an additional minute.
  4. Pour in heavy cream, bringing it to a gentle simmer. Add Parmesan cheese until melted; adjust sauce consistency with reserved pasta water as needed.
  5. Return sliced chicken and drained pasta to the skillet, tossing everything together until well coated. Serve hot.
